What Are Mental Health Tools?
Mental health tools include a wide variety of resources, strategies, and practices created to boost psychological functioning and psychological well-being. These tools can be categorized into several categories:
Self-Help Resources: These consist of books, articles, and online platforms created to promote individual development and self-awareness.
Healing Techniques: Methods utilized within psychotherapy or counseling sessions to resolve mental health concerns effectively.
Mindfulness Practices: Techniques intended at increasing awareness and presence, often used to minimize symptoms of anxiety and depression.
Support Networks: Community resources and connections that supply emotional support.
Digital Tools: Apps and online resources designed to track mental health or facilitate therapy.

Professional therapy can carry out various strategies tailored to an individual's needs. Some extensively recognized methodologies consist of:
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T)
CBT focuses on determining and changing unfavorable thought patterns to enhance psychological policy.
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T)
DBT is developed for individuals with extreme feelings and involves skills in mindfulness, distress tolerance, emotion policy, and social efficiency.
Art and Music Therapy
These imaginative treatments allow people to express sensations and ideas non-verbally, typically resulting in breakthroughs in understanding and healing.
Mindfulness Practices
Mindfulness practices are increasingly utilized to improve mental well-being by promoting present-moment awareness. Some popular approaches include:
Meditation: Techniques such as concentrated attention or loving-kindness meditation help in lowering stress and anxiety.
Breathwork: Techniques like pranayama can improve emotional guideline and relaxation.
Yoga: Incorporating movement, breath, and meditation cultivates a holistic sense of wellness.
Support Networks
Constructing a reliable support network can substantially help in keeping mental health. Choices consist of:
Therapy Groups: Sharing experiences with others facing comparable obstacles can foster connection and healing.
Peer Support Programs: These supply a network of people who can empathize with and support one another.
Community Organizations: Many local and online companies provide resources, workshops, and activities aimed at promoting mental wellness.

The Importance of a Holistic Approach
Using a combination of these tools can lead to a more comprehensive technique to mental health. While self-help techniques can provide immediate relief, seeking expert help may be essential for attending to much deeper problems. A combination of therapy, mindfulness, and a strong support network promotes a resistant mental health framework.

What are the most efficient mental health tools?
The effectiveness of mental health tools varies by individual, however commonly utilized tools consist of CBT, mindfulness practices, and support groups.
2. Can digital tools replace therapy?
While digital tools can supplement therapy, they are not a replacement for professional help when needed. It is typically useful to integrate both.
3. How can someone discover the ideal mental health tool for them?
It's advisable to explore different tools and approaches, focusing on which resonate personally. Consulting a mental health specialist can likewise supply insight and direction.
4. Are these tools appropriate for everyone?
A lot of tools can benefit a wide variety of individuals, however individual circumstances, preferences, and mental health conditions may necessitate tailored approaches.
5. How frequently should one usage mental health tools?
Consistency is crucial. Routine practice (daily or weekly) can yield much better results than erratic use.
